Historic Preservation is the 296th most popular major in the country with 416 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, historic preservation gra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$37,439 and had an average of $22,124 in loans still to pay off.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end The University of Texas at Austin.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Schools Highly Focused on Historic Preservation Major in Texas list. This large school is located in Austin, Texas, and it awarded 5 ’s historic preservation degrees in 2020-2021.

The low undergrad student loan default rate of 2.3%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 97%.
